pub enum KernelEvent {
Show 32 variants
AgentCreated {
id: AgentId,
name: String,
},
AgentStarted {
id: AgentId,
},
AgentStopped {
id: AgentId,
success: bool,
},
AgentFailed {
id: AgentId,
error: String,
},
MessageReceived {
from: AgentId,
content: String,
},
AgentOutput {
session_id: String,
agent_id: AgentId,
output: String,
},
ApprovalRequested {
id: Uuid,
tool_name: String,
action: String,
resource: String,
reason: String,
session_id: Option<String>,
},
ApprovalResolved {
id: Uuid,
approved: bool,
},
MemoryStored {
id: String,
memory_type: String,
source: String,
},
MemoryRecalled {
query: String,
count: usize,
},
AgentGroupCreated {
group_id: Uuid,
agent_count: usize,
},
AgentGroupMemberCompleted {
group_id: Uuid,
agent_id: Uuid,
success: bool,
},
ProjectCreated {
project_id: Uuid,
name: String,
source: String,
},
ProjectActivated {
project_id: Uuid,
name: String,
},
ToolExecutionStarted {
session_id: String,
tool_name: String,
tool_call_id: String,
tool_args: Value,
context: Option<Value>,
},
ToolExecutionFinished {
session_id: String,
tool_call_id: String,
tool_name: String,
duration_ms: u64,
is_error: bool,
output_summary: String,
},
ToolExecutionProgress {
session_id: String,
tool_call_id: String,
tool_name: String,
progress: String,
tab_id: Option<Uuid>,
context: Option<Value>,
},
MemoryRecallUsed {
session_id: String,
query: String,
count: usize,
source: String,
},
TokenUsageUpdate {
session_id: String,
input_tokens: u64,
output_tokens: u64,
},
ReasoningFragment {
session_id: String,
content: String,
source: String,
},
CompactionTriggered {
session_id: Option<String>,
source: String,
},
PhaseStarted {
session_id: String,
phase: String,
summary: Option<String>,
},
PhaseCompleted {
session_id: String,
phase: String,
},
CalendarEventCreated {
uid: String,
title: String,
start: String,
end: String,
},
CalendarEventUpdated {
uid: String,
title: String,
},
CalendarEventDeleted {
uid: String,
title: String,
},
EmailSent {
subject: String,
message_id: String,
template_name: Option<String>,
},
KnowledgePersisted {
session_id: String,
message_index: usize,
path: String,
source: String,
},
KnowledgeRemoved {
session_id: String,
message_index: usize,
},
AskUserRequest {
id: String,
question: String,
options: Vec<String>,
},
PersonaCreated {
id: String,
name: String,
enabled: bool,
source: String,
},
PersonaUpdated {
id: String,
name: String,
source: String,
},
}Expand description
Events that flow through the kernel event bus.
Variants§
AgentCreated
A new agent has been created.
AgentStarted
An agent has started executing.
AgentStopped
An agent has been stopped.
Carries success so consumers can distinguish a normal completion
(success: true) from an evaluation/assessment failure
(success: false). Infrastructure errors (panic, timeout) emit
AgentFailed instead.
Fields
AgentFailed
An agent has encountered a failure.
MessageReceived
A message has been received from an agent.
AgentOutput
An agent has produced output.
Fields
ApprovalRequested
A HitL approval request has been submitted.
Fields
ApprovalResolved
A HitL approval has been resolved (approved or rejected).
Fields
MemoryStored
A memory entry was stored.
Fields
MemoryRecalled
Memories were recalled for a new session.
AgentGroupCreated
Multi-agent group created.
AgentGroupMemberCompleted
An agent in a group completed.
Fields
ProjectCreated
A new Project has been created (RFC-011).
Fields
ProjectActivated
A Project has been activated (RFC-011).
ToolExecutionStarted
A tool execution has started (real-time, RFC-015).
Fields
ToolExecutionFinished
A tool execution has finished (real-time, RFC-015).
Fields
ToolExecutionProgress
A tool execution emitted a progress update (real-time, RFC-015).
Fields
MemoryRecallUsed
Memory was recalled during agent execution (RFC-015).
Fields
TokenUsageUpdate
Token usage update (RFC-015).
Fields
ReasoningFragment
Reasoning/compaction fragment (RFC-015).
Fields
CompactionTriggered
Compaction was triggered (RFC-035 gap 2 observability).
Emitted when oxi_sdk::CompactionEvent::Triggered fires (0.53.0+).
source is one of:
"provider-reported"— provider-reportedusage.input_tokensdrove the trigger (ground truth; gap 2’s primary signal)"bytes/4 heuristic (cold start)"— legacy heuristic; only on turn 1 before anyProviderEvent::Donehas been observed"empty"— empty context (no trigger source)
Fields
PhaseStarted
A lifecycle phase has begun.
Fields
PhaseCompleted
A lifecycle phase has completed.
Fields
CalendarEventCreated
A calendar event was created.
Fields
CalendarEventUpdated
A calendar event was updated.
CalendarEventDeleted
A calendar event was deleted.
EmailSent
An email has been sent.
Fields
KnowledgePersisted
A knowledge note was persisted (hook, user, or tool).
KnowledgeRemoved
A knowledge note was removed by user action.
AskUserRequest
A question was posed to the user by the agent (RFC-027, ask_user).
The frontend renders an input/option picker and resolves the
pending oneshot via a separate response endpoint.
Fields
PersonaCreated
A persona was created (by an agent tool, the HTTP API, or the UI).
Fields
PersonaUpdated
A persona was updated.
